Further, I commit to following the Cinco de Mayo PARADE REQUIREMENTS as follows:
****ALL PARADE ENTRIES MUST designate TWO PEOPLE (parade marshals) to walk in front of your entry to ensure traffic is clear. ****
POLITICAL - ONE CANDIDATE/ONE FLOAT The parade will not be used as a platform for special interests. Entries of a controversial nature will not be allowed. No literature or handouts will be allowed. Political signs urging the election of any candidate for political office, or any initiative will be allowed to appear in the parade, including signs appearing on any person, float, automobile, or any moving or stationary structure which is part of the parade. No negative signs degrading opposing candidates, parties, or issues will be allowed. No parties on a candidate’s float unless that party itself has registered to promote their party, on their automotive or float. Parade officials will inspect all entries and reserve the right to eliminate any entry that is in violation.
ALL PARADE ENTRIES MUST BE FULLY & APPROPRIATELY DECORATED OR THE ENTRY WILL BE SUBJECT TO EXCLUSION FROM THE PARADE WITH NO REIMBURSEMENT/REFUND. All entries must conform to community standards of taste and decorum.
•To avoid the possibility of injury to Participants and attendants, Participants must be cautious when throwing candy or other items from any float or vehicle in the parade. Please do not toss it into the crowd. Rather, people should encourage handing out candy and walking next to the barricade line may distribute candy and other items. Nothing may be handed out in the path of your entry only on the sides of your entry (Entries that refuse to cooperate will be banned from future events).
•Animals participating in the parade must be harnessed or leashed. Owners must provide insurance and proof of liability for animals with their application and must have proof available on the day of the event.
•All parade entries must be appropriately decorated for the Cinco de Mayo/parade theme All entries must conform to community standards of taste and decorum.
Please, bring a trash bag and collect trash or decorating debris around your float, and please dispose of it appropriately.
If possible, please arrange a carpool and drop off extra cars at the Civic Center and then return to the east First Baptist parking lot to begin the parade by 9:45 a.m., the parade begins at 10 a.m. sharp.
